About this service

SSDI stands for Social Security Disability Insurance, a federal program that pays benefits to you and certain family members if you are 'insured' through your work history. You need this if you have a medical condition that prevents you from working for at least a year. The process involves proving your disability through medical evidence. It is a vital safety net for those who have paid into the system and can no longer earn a living.

What makes someone eligible for SSDI?

To qualify for SSDI in Stockton, you must have a severe medical condition that prevents you from performing substantial gainful activity and is expected to last at least one year or result in death. You also need to have earned enough work credits from your employment history. The Social Security Administration will assess both your medical condition and your work record.

What is the difference between SSI and SSDI?

SSI (Supplemental Security Income) is a needs-based program for individuals with limited income and resources, regardless of work history. SSDI (Social Security Disability Insurance) is an insurance program for those who have worked and paid Social Security taxes. Eligibility for SSDI in Stockton depends on your work credits, not your financial need.

What does SSDI usually pay?

The amount of SSDI benefits you receive in Stockton is based on your average lifetime earnings. The Social Security Administration calculates your monthly benefit based on your earnings record and the amount of Social Security taxes you've paid. While there is a maximum benefit amount, most recipients receive a payment that reflects their individual contribution history.

What is the most a SSDI lawyer can charge?

SSDI attorneys in California typically work on a contingency fee basis. This means they only get paid if you win your case, and their fee is a percentage of your past-due benefits. This ensures you don't pay upfront legal costs.

Is it easier to get SSDI with a lawyer?

Many applicants find that legal representation significantly streamlines the SSDI application process in Stockton. Lawyers understand the complex rules and documentation required by the Social Security Administration. They can help ensure your claim is properly filed, gather necessary medical evidence, and effectively advocate on your behalf at hearings.
